Full Specs Capture all application audio Capture and broadcast audio from other applications on Windows, like Skype or your favourite music player. Rocket makes broadcasting a live Skype interview over your internet radio station easier than ever before. Microphone / Line-in Capture Capture and broadcast audio from a microphone or line-in jack. Captured audio is mixed with application audio, so you can record from a studio microphone while you play jingles in a media player, or while you interview a guest over Skype. Multiple Streams and Encoders Broadcast audio with different codec profiles (like mobile or high quality) or multiple servers.

Got your radio station on multiple radio networks? Rocket makes it easy to broadcast simulatenously on all of them to maximize your audience. Metadata Updates and Automatic Metadata Capture Rocket can send metadata updates to your radio station on-demand or automatically capture metadata from another application window every few seconds. Encoder Formats MP3, AAC, AAC+ (HE-AAC v2), HE-AAC v1, Ogg Vorbis, Ogg Opus, and Ogg FLAC (lossless) are supported. Rocket is bundled with encoder presets for common configurations, but also allows you to customize the encoder settings. Bitrates from 16 to 320 kbps are supported. Licensed AAC and AAC+ encoders Rocket includes licensed AAC and AAC+ encoders, to support the legal operation of your radio station.

VST Plugin Support (32-bit) Process your radio station's audio with world-class DSP effects plugins. Supports 1 VST slot, and is compatible only with VST plugins that provide graphical editors.

High Availability Streaming / Backup Link Rocket allows you to broadcast simultaneous streams over different network adapters, so if you have multiple internet connections, you can avoid having your stream drop if one connection fails. Easy Mixer with Stereo VU Meters and Gain Boost Mix audio from both your microphone and other applications seamlessly. Icecast with SSL Support Stream encrypted audio securely to your Icecast server. Shareable Broadcast Project Files If you need to share stream settings and credentials with a group of DJs, Rocket makes it easier by saving that data to a file that you can send to them. Industry-Standard Protocols for Internet Radio Rocket supports the Icecast 2 protocol (including SSL support) and SHOUTcast v1. Stream Diagnostic Test A built-in diagnostic test checks your streams before you broadcast to make sure all your settings are correct. If something's wrong, it'll give you some hints as to how to fix it.

Logging Audit long-running broadcasts with logging. See how long your streams stayed connected for and find out if your streaming server reported any errors. Designed for Windows 10 Rocket is designed from the ground up for Windows 10, but is compatible with Windows 7 and newer.

High DPI / Retina Support Designed and tested with high DPI monitors (> 1920x1024 resolution) and Windows display scaling. Auto-Connect on Startup Automatically connect to the most recently configured set of streams on application launch. Perfect for running in a server environment. Ingest Metadata via TCP, UDP, or Text File Other applications and scripts can update your stream metadata on-the-fly via TCP, UDP, or by writing to a text file. Rocket can read XML metadata from professional radio automation systems, including WideOrbit Automation for Radio, iMediaTouch, The Radio Experience, Scott Studios SS32, and RCS Nexgen Digital.
